Output 61eeb76c505cd816e76f1200319ab14e525f33e51aafa956f5ec30414cf98687:3

value
620000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73284cd0bb30ce1f969f94484012d8ce81d5a187 OP_EQUAL
address
3CBuuhe8TNfzGVMbZp2q2ndfKDZM8r3n5k
transaction
61eeb76c505cd816e76f1200319ab14e525f33e51aafa956f5ec30414cf98687
spent
true